Nationale Suisse and Baloise Insurance are to work together to insure major art
collections and exhibitions in Switzerland. This will allow clients to benefit
from greater insurance capacity available locally as well as tailored solutions.

The two Basel-based insurers Nationale Suisse and Baloise Insurance are to enter
into a partnership in the art insurance sector and will be working together to
pool their capacity for the Swiss market locally. In the future, major art
collections and exhibitions held by museums, foundations and companies, but also
private individuals, will be insured jointly under the overall management of
Nationale Suisse. With this co-insurance of location, storage and transport
risks at a local level, Switzerland's leading players on the art market will
have even better opportunities to easily access greater insurance capacity and
to benefit from solutions tailored precisely to Swiss requirements.

Shared expertise and better access to the market
The two insurers also stand to gain from the partnership: in respect of major
risks, this non-exclusive cooperation will enable Baloise Insurance to draw on
the experience and positioning gained by Nationale Suisse over many years as an
internationally renowned art insurer. In addition, the two co-insurers will gain
enhanced access within this segment of the art insurance market, where large
sums are involved.

Baloise Insurance
Baloise Insurance and Baloise Bank SoBa act together as a focused provider of
financial services, combining insurance and banking services. They are leaders
in the field of integrated solutions for insurance, pensions and asset formation
for private customers and small and medium enterprises in Switzerland. With its
"Safety World" concept, Baloise is also an insurer with a range of intelligent
prevention services. Baloise Insurance has approximately 3 300 employees.

Baloise Insurance and Baloise Bank SoBa are part of the Baloise Group, which is
headquartered in Basel, Switzerland. Baloise shares are quoted in the main
segment of the SIX Swiss Exchange. The Baloise Group employs approximately
8 800 people.

Nationale Suisse
Nationale Suisse is an innovative, international and independent Swiss insurance
group providing first-rate risk and pension solutions in non-life and life
business as well as a growing number of tailored specialty lines products.
Consolidated gross premiums came to CHF 1.51 billion in 2012. The Group
comprises the parent company and about 20 subsidiaries and branch offices for
focused product lines in Switzerland, Italy, Spain, Germany, Belgium,
Liechtenstein, Malaysia, Latin America and Turkey. The headquarters of Swiss
National Insurance Company Ltd are in Basel. Nationale Suisse is listed on the
SIX Swiss Exchange (NATN). On 30 June 2013, the Group employed 1 889 staff
(full-time equivalents).
